Output 19f337b50086fe3573304aef6481fbdaa54b6beb757ef26eca542339fddb8999:1

value
1882257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f7f755693e842da713e8759977b08cc38bfc34 OP_EQUAL
address
3BzLf23AJPY9v7JNzXPpSuxgARpAkkmzZs
transaction
19f337b50086fe3573304aef6481fbdaa54b6beb757ef26eca542339fddb8999
spent
true